How about “Wild Bill's Restaurant” in Rulo, Nebraska, for our next week’s ride? There are some of us who are wondering when we will get back to some longer rides. The answer has been, when “Old Man Winter” breaks to warmer temperatures! So, we’re in luck this next week . . . warmer temperatures! “Wild Bill's” is right on 159, on the west bank of the Missouri River just above Lewis and Clark's campsite.
Breakfast is served until 10:30 am, after that lunch starts. Kathy (the owner) is excited to have us next Wednesday. This place hosts large groups of motorcyclists frequently. Those of us who have been here many times can witness the food is great and the service is equally as good. I’m looking forward to this beautiful ride along the Missouri River. “Happy Trails” to everyone and hope to see as many as can make it.
